DXO installation

I have no idea how to install DXO. It should be understood I am not computer savvy.
Windows 10.
Thank you.

Did you purchase or did you planning on testing the trial version first? Either way there should have been a link to download the file to your PC and, I believe, an email message… Was the installation file downloaded? It installs pretty much like any other software. Have you never installed software on your computer before? If you know the location of the downloaded file on your computer, double click on the file with your mouse and the installation should begin.


Here’s a tutorial: https://m.youtube.com/watch?v=HndHGoD5JlI

1 Like